The Beginnings: A Passion for Music

Lady Gaga’s passion for music started at a young age. Raised in a household where the arts were encouraged, she began playing the piano by ear at the age of four. Her parents recognized her talent and enrolled her in formal lessons, which provided her with a solid foundation in music theory and performance. This early exposure to music education set the stage for her future success.

At the age of 17, Gaga gained early admission to the Tisch School of the Arts at New York University. This prestigious institution provided her with a comprehensive education in the arts, including music, theater, and dance. The rigorous training and exposure to diverse artistic disciplines helped her develop the skills and confidence needed to pursue a career in music.

The Born This Way Foundation: Championing Youth and the Arts

In 2012, Lady Gaga co-founded the Born This Way Foundation with her mother, Cynthia Germanotta. The foundation’s mission is to support the wellness of young people and empower them to create a kinder, braver world. One of the key pillars of the foundation’s work is promoting the arts, including music education.

The Born This Way Foundation has launched several initiatives aimed at increasing access to music education. These initiatives include grants to schools and community organizations to support music programs, scholarships for aspiring musicians, and partnerships with other organizations that share the foundation’s commitment to the arts.
